**Alert: strext-extractor-failure**

Fires when the Lokari string-extraction script exits nonzero during the nightly build, meaning new translation keys weren't pushed to the Phrasebin catalog. Usually caused by malformed interpolation tokens in recently merged templates. Check the failing file in the build log, then follow the triage steps documented here.

wiki page, baguf-kahap: https://confluence.tolvaqsys.internal/browse/display/projects/8d5f528f

# Service Accounts: String Extraction

The `extract-i18n` script pulls translatable strings from all Bramblewick repos and pushes them to the Glossa service. It runs under the `i18n-extractor` service account. Do not run it under your personal account; Glossa rate-limits individual users aggressively. The account has write access to the staging catalog only. Set the token in your shell before invoking the script. The current staging token is below.

API key for kahap-kafog: zpat15_6qzxZ7YR8aDwjmp

The Ovenreach Orders API enforces a hard cutoff rule: orders placed after 14:00 local bakery time are scheduled for the following production day, with no exceptions applied server-side. Reviewers should note that the cutoff is evaluated against the bakery's configured timezone, not the client's, and that retries after the cutoff will not be backdated. Clients receive a 409 with a machine-readable reason code when the window has closed. All cutoff queries authenticate against the internal Crumbline scheduler, using the key provided below.

app token of fajop-fahif = qvz4-AnML